Use new glib 2.32 mutex api.
Diffstat (limited to 'xfconf')
-rw-r--r--xfconf/xfconf-cache.c70
1 files changed, 43 insertions, 27 deletions
diff --git a/xfconf/xfconf-cache.c b/xfconf/xfconf-cache.c
index 1dc2e1f..a502ff1 100644
--- a/xfconf/xfconf-cache.c
+++ b/xfconf/xfconf-cache.c
@@ -47,10 +47,16 @@
#define ALIGN_VAL(val, align) ( ((val) + ((align) -1)) & ~((align) - 1) )
-static void xfconf_cache_mutex_lock(GStaticMutex *mtx) __attribute__((noinline));
-static void xfconf_cache_mutex_lock(GStaticMutex *mtx) { g_static_mutex_lock(mtx); }
-static void xfconf_cache_mutex_unlock(GStaticMutex *mtx) __attribute__((noinline));
-static void xfconf_cache_mutex_unlock(GStaticMutex *mtx) { g_static_mutex_unlock(mtx); }
+
+
+#if GLIB_CHECK_VERSION (2, 32, 0)
+#define xfconf_cache_mutex_lock(cache) g_mutex_lock (&(cache)->cache_lock)
+#define xfconf_cache_mutex_unlock(cache) g_mutex_unlock (&(cache)->cache_lock)
+#else
+#define xfconf_cache_mutex_lock(cache) g_mutex_lock ((cache)->cache_lock)
+#define xfconf_cache_mutex_unlock(cache) g_mutex_unlock ((cache)->cache_lock)
+#endif
+
/**************** XfconfCacheItem ****************/
@@ -210,7 +216,11 @@ struct _XfconfCache
GHashTable *pending_calls;
GHashTable *old_properties;
- GStaticMutex cache_lock;
+#if GLIB_CHECK_VERSION (2, 32, 0)
+ GMutex cache_lock;
+#else
+ GMutex *cache_lock;
+#endif
};
typedef struct _XfconfCacheClass
@@ -347,7 +357,11 @@ xfconf_cache_init(XfconfCache *cache)
cache->old_properties = g_hash_table_new_full(g_str_hash, g_str_equal,
NULL, NULL);
- g_static_mutex_init(&cache->cache_lock);
+#if GLIB_CHECK_VERSION (2, 32, 0)
+ g_mutex_init (&cache->cache_lock);
+#else
+ cache->cache_lock = g_mutex_new ();
+#endif
}
